Flooding expected. Take action now.
River levels are rising at the Knightsford Bridge river gauge as a result of rapid snowmelt and rain. Consequently, flooding of roads and farmland is possible today, 06/01/25. We expect flooding to affect roads in the Leigh area.
Further rainfall is forecast over the next 24 hours.
We are closely monitoring the situation. Our incident response staff are liaising with emergency services and or Local Authorities.
Please avoid using low lying footpaths near local watercourses and plan driving routes to avoid low lying roads near rivers, which may be flooded.
This message will be updated by 10am on 07/01/25, or as the situation changes.

River Teme at Leigh
Region: West Midlands
Country: England
Counties covered: Worcestershire
Watercourses covered: River Teme
The area bounded in blue on the map shows the area covered by flood alerts and warnings for River Teme at Leigh.
Note: the area shown on the map is the area covered by flood alerts and warnings. It is not a live map of current flooding. The area covered broadly equates to the area where the risk of flooding in any year is greater than 1% (the "hundred year" flood risk).
